So what did Beattie do? In < 2 years of him being Chair, the ARLC has:
- launched the NRL Women's comp
- pushed through the no-fault stand-down for players in criminal trouble
- lobbied successfully for the NSW Govt to rebuild/refurbish ANZ and SFS
- signed a new deal for the Grand Final to stay in Sydney
- Magic Round in Brisbane
- SOO deals with Perth and Adelaide
- Defined their Pacific Test strategy including Tier 1 Tonga
- Admitted Fiji to NSWRL
- Brought the expansion discussion back to the table
Now I'm not saying he's an outstanding success and I don't know how much he is personally responsible for the above strategies. There are obviously negatives as well, which I cannot clearly say whether or not he is responsible. E.g. the reffing situation I believe falls to the NRL not the ARLC.
